![]() |
![]() |
Swing est l'API Java qui vous permet de définir l'interface graphique de votre
application. Cette API dispose de toutes les classes vous permettant de définir
des fenêtre avec des menus déroulant ainsi que tout les widgets de bases comme
les champs d'éditions, listes déroulantes, grilles de saisies, barres d'outils
et autres boutons.
Le moyen le plus simple pour avoir une idée des possibilités graphiques des swing
est de lancer les exemples de SUN livrés avec les JDK. Ces derniers se
trouvent dans le répertoire d'installation.
Vous devriez trouver un répertoire "demo" ressemblant au chemin
suivant (selon votre OS et votre répertoire d'installation): /usr/lib/jdk-1.4.2_05/demo.
Pour exécuter le programme SwingSet2 par exemple, taper la commande suivante pour vous positionner dans le bon répertoire:
cd /usr/lib/jdk-1.4.2_05/demo/jfc/SwingSet2Puis tapez la commande suivante pour exécuter le programme:
java -jar SwingSet2.jarVous devriez obtenir l'écran suivant qui vous permettra de voir les possibilités de swing
Même si l'on peut consulter les sources de ses exemples, je ne les trouve personnellement pas trè clair et il n'est pas facile de s'y retrouver lorsque l'on débute. C'est dans ce but que j'ai réalisé, dans la rubrique "Premier programme swing" un petit exemple en expliquant pas pas la démarche.
![]() |
![]() |